Transaction 57678701a3b21f1ae5d8be7aa1f1c811b03a592de1302bce6fdcfe88d7aa5f6c

192 Input
2 Outputs
  • 57678701a3b21f1ae5d8be7aa1f1c811b03a592de1302bce6fdcfe88d7aa5f6c:0
  • value  555547
    address  34vpXgCZyG2ewSFkEvjrAbfCRkWu6kyXVQ
  • 57678701a3b21f1ae5d8be7aa1f1c811b03a592de1302bce6fdcfe88d7aa5f6c:1
  • value  423886948
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s